• ベストアンサー
※ ChatGPTを利用し、要約された質問です(原文:vba ワークシートを変数を用いて開くには)

VBAワークシートを変数を用いて開く方法

このQ&Aのポイント
  • VBAでワークシートを変数を使って開く方法について質問があります。
  • 現在のエクセルファイルから新しいエクセルファイルへセルの値を参照しながらVBAで作業したいですが、エラーが出てしまいます。
  • 変数(inputbox)を使ったセルの参照方法について教えてください。

質問者が選んだベストアンサー

  • ベストアンサー
  • xls88
  • ベストアンサー率56% (669/1189)
回答No.1

対象ブックは開かれていますか? 開かれているならブック名が違っているのでは、、、 ひとつ気になるのは "シート2012(" & iname & ").xls" の処で 前括弧と後括弧が全角と半角の違いがあるのですが間違ってはいませんか?

makun100
質問者

お礼

回答ありがとうございました。 ご指摘の通り、対象ブックが開かれていなかったこと、括弧が全角と半角と混在していたことが原因でした。 コードを修正し、無事動きました。 ありがとうございました。

関連するQ&A

専門家に質問してみよう